SHS German Student Welcomed to Seward by Seward Rotary Club

Linus Beck - the Seward High International Student from Colonge Germany was the Christmas guest at the Seward Rotary Club’s noon luncheon meeting and officially welcomed to the community by the Seward Rotarians.

He was introduced by Rotarian Clark Kolterman and Kolterman presented him with a gift bag of “Seward” gifts - hoping he can share them with his family when he returns home to Germany in the spring - after he finishes his school year at Seward High.

His presentation was limited at the December meeting and he promised to return in the Spring and share his insights and observations of living ing the USA in comparison to life in Germany!

Linus is a Sophomore at SHS and participated in the Cross Country team and looking forward to the SHS Soccer season. He has played soccer since age 3 and enjoys playing the “left wing” on the team! He is enjoying all his classes and looking forward to his new classes in the new year.

The Seward Rotary Club is affiliated with Rotary International- an international volunteer humanitarian service organization in 166 countries - worldwide - including Germany! The Seward Rotary Club meets weekly - at a noon luncheon in the Jones Bank auditorium!
